from ringsidenews.com:

Edge's trainer let the cat out of the bag that his client is probably retiring Friday. Dave Meltzer on Wrestling Observer Radio said the following:

“There’s a big thing here. A year ago, Edge had said he was gonna retire at the (2023) summer show in Toronto.

“And Ron Hutchinson, who is Edge’s trainer, and has known Edge for 30 years, he basically said that this is Edge’s last match.

“They certainly did not (build it up like that). But that was interesting where he said it’s probably – it’s most likely Edge’s last match.

“I think the idea was that Edge thought that maybe SummerSlam was gonna be in Toronto and was hoping for that, and then that would be where he would retire. Because he wants to retire in Toronto, and this is the year he was talking about retiring, for real, the second retirement.

“This is the last Toronto show for a while, I mean, there’ll be another one. So I don’t know if this is the retirement, they’re not billing it as such, but his trainer said that it’s probably his last match.”
